Basically, the Russian team. Anastasia Davydova won 5 gold medals between 2004-2012, Anastasia Ermakova won 4 gold medals and these: Olga Brusnikina, Mariya Gromova, Natalia Ishchenko, Elvira Khasyanova, Mariya Kiselyova and Svetlana Romashina, each won 3 gold medals. After the Russian team, these teams are also the best in synchronized swimming: Spain, Canada and China.
